Girth Weld Coating Head With Disposable Reservoir and Roller

Resolve Bottlenecks,
Find Innovative Solutions
Generate Solutions

Solution Overview

Problem

Manual coating of girth welds in pipelines is impractical due to size and frequency issues, and existing machines are not satisfactory for intermittent stationary operation, requiring solvent cleaning and inconsistent coating quality.

Innovation Solution

A girth weld coating machine with a rotatable application head and disposable reservoir, using a roller to spread and distribute coating material, which is driven and modulated for uniform application, eliminating the need for solvent cleaning between applications.

1Productivity

If a spray head machine is used to apply coating to the entire pipe section, then continuous coating application is effective, but the machine requires solvent cleaning after each application which introduces volatiles to the environment

Engineering Contradiction:
Improvecontinuous coating applicationVSAvoidsolvent volatiles
Core Design Contradiction:
ProductivityVSObject-generated harmful factors

Solution Approach 1:

The patent employs disposable reservoir cartridges that contain the coating material. After one application, the entire cartridge is discarded and replaced with a new one, eliminating the need for cleaning the dispensing apparatus with solvents between applications. This directly resolves the contradiction by sacrificing the reusable spray head for environmental protection.

3Manufacturing precision

If a roller is used to spread coating material, then uniform distribution is achieved, but the roller must be forced toward the pipe surface with modulated force during application

Engineering Contradiction:
Improvecoating uniformityVSAvoidforce modulation mechanism
Core Design Contradiction:
Manufacturing precisionVSDevice complexity

Solution Approach 1:

The patent employs a spring-loaded mechanism that automatically modulates the force applied by the roller to the pipe surface. As the application head rotates and encounters variations in pipe surface geometry, the spring allows the roller to maintain optimal contact pressure dynamically, ensuring uniform coating distribution without complex active control systems.

AI summary

A girth weld coating machine has an application head rotatable about a pipeline. A reservoir of coating material is carried on the application head and progressively dispenses coating material on to the girth weld. The coating material is applied to the pipe surface by a roller to spread and distribute the coating over the surface.
